CC -!- FUNCTION: One of the essential components for the initiation of protein
CC synthesis. Protects formylmethionyl-tRNA from spontaneous hydrolysis
CC and promotes its binding to the 30S ribosomal subunits. Also involved
CC in the hydrolysis of GTP during the formation of the 70S ribosomal
CC complex. {ECO:0000256|ARBA:ARBA00025162, ECO:0000256|HAMAP-
CC Rule:MF_00100, ECO:0000256|RuleBase:RU000644}.
CC -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000256|HAMAP-Rule:MF_00100}.
CC -!- SIMILARITY: Belongs to the TRAFAC class translation factor GTPase
CC superfamily. Classic translation factor GTPase family. IF-2 subfamily.
CC {ECO:0000256|ARBA:ARBA00007733, ECO:0000256|HAMAP-Rule:MF_00100,
CC ECO:0000256|RuleBase:RU000644}.
